Is Michael Kors Genuinely a Premium Brand?

The question of whether Michael Kors belongs within the realm of authentic luxury is a commonly debated one. While the brand certainly commands a significant market share and boasts a recognizable profile, its value proposition and reach strategies often align more closely with the “accessible” or “affordable luxury” segment. Different than houses like Chanel or Hermès, Michael Kors depends upon heavily on mass-market retail channels and periodic promotional sales, factors that generally erode the perception of exclusivity essential to traditional luxury. However, the quality of their goods, particularly their hide, and the design innovation demonstrated over the years do suggest a certain level of sophistication.

Delving into Michael Michael Kors: A Brand Deep Dive

Michael Michael Kors, simply recognized for its fashionable designs, represents more than just handbags and timepieces. First founded in 1981 by Michael Kors himself, the design house began as a women's ready-to-wear line before diversifying into a full-fledged luxury empire. People find the brand name—a slight variation of Kors’s own original name—adorned on a wide array of products, including apparel, boots, scents, and ornaments. While celebrated for its signature aesthetic—characterized by a blend of American cool and European glamour—Michael Michael Kors has confronted difficulties regarding value and views of originality in the current premium sector. Ultimately, Michael Michael Kors is a powerful force in the global style world.

A Logo: History & Meaning

The distinctive Michael Kors logo embodies more than just a design brand; it's a symbol of a carefully developed reputation. Initially designed in 1981, the original logo displayed a artistic rendering of Kors' personal initials, MK. Over time, the design progressed to the current script style consumers know today. This change reflects a movement towards a more refined and high-end brand image, though still preserving a air of timeless American style. The clean shapes and restrained elegance lend to the complete impression of the Michael Kors brand.
